Irene Elsie Magnus passed away peacefully at her AgeCare Skyview home in Calgary on July 8, 2022 at the age of 89 years.  She died just five days before her 90th birthday.  Irene is pre-deceased by her husband, Carl Magnus, and her daughter, Lila Magnus.


 

She will be lovingly remembered by her daughter, Carol (Hank) Schurink, her daughter, Beth (Vic) Neufeld and her grandchildren, Michelle Walker and Scott Schurink, great grandchildren, Isaac Schurink, Faith and Evie Walker, her sisters, Beth Dibben and Gwen Miller, and her brother John (Freda) Miller.


 

Irene was born in Loreburn, Saskatchewan. She received her Registered Nursing degree in Regina and enjoyed nursing at the Regina General Hospital and St. Therese Hospital in Tisdale, Sask.  When Irene and Carl had children, she stopped nursing and devoted her life to raising her children and enjoying life with her husband on their farm in Saskatchewan, until they retired and moved to Oliver, BC.  Over the years, Irene enjoyed being involved in church activities such as teaching Sunday School, Pioneer Girls' Club, and ladies Bible study. Irene's hobbies included reading, sewing, knitting and gardening.  Her favorite places included parks, church, her garden, and being beside a river or lake.  Irene loved birds, beautiful scenery, and nature.


 

Irene will be remembered for her deep faith in Christ, for her kind and caring words and actions, for her wit and sense of humor, and for her beautiful smile and easy laughter.


 

A funeral celebration of Irene's life will be held at the Oliver Alliance Church in Oliver, BC on Tuesday August 2, 2022 at 10 a.m.
